#bdbdad color RGB value is (189,189,173). #bdbdad color name is Custom Color color.

#bdbdad hex color red value is 189, green value is 189 and the blue value of its RGB is 173.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#bdbdad hue: 0.17, saturation: 0.11 and the lightness value of bdbdad is 0.71.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#bdbdad color hex is 0.00, 0.00, 0.08, 0.26. Web safe color of #bdbdad is #cccc99. Color #bdbdad contains mainly YELLOW color.

About #BDBDAD Custom Color

#BDBDAD (Custom Color) is a yellow-based color with RGB values of 189, 189, 173. This color belongs to the yellow color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#bdbdad,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#bdbdad can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#bdbdad), RGB (rgb(189, 189, 173)), HSL (hsl(60, 11%, 71%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ccc99,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
